Post-quake reconstruction: Over 200 engineers have resigned so far

Kathmandu, March 22

Over 200 engineer employed by the National Reconstruction Authority have quit their job citing undue pressure to approve houses that do not meet quake safety guidelines.

According to NRA CEO Govinda Pokhrel, the total number of engineers who have tendered their resignation has crossed 200.

According to the authority’s spokesperson Bhisma Bhusal, the number of engineers leaving their job is increasing by the day.

The government had recently decided to provide officer-level perks to the engineers and up to 75 per cent incentive for good work. However, that has not stopped the engineers from quitting.
